titleOfInvention | Flame retardant polyester composition |
abstract | Disclosed herein is the method for the amount for reducing antimony flame-retardant compound in fire-retardant combination, it includes the filler being used as calcium oxide or talcum with the combination of calcium oxide in composition, wherein, said composition is included:The polyester of (a) by weight 30% to 80%;The brominated flame retardant compound of (b) by weight 3% to 30%;The antimony flame-retardant compound of (c) by weight 0.1% to 5%;The filler of the combination comprising calcium oxide or talcum and calcium oxide of (d) by weight 0.01% to 5%;And wherein:I () said composition meets or more than the requirement of UL94 V2;(ii) compared with comprising component (a), (b), (c) but composition not comprising (d), less antimony flame-retardant compound is present in the composition comprising (a), (b), (c) and (d);(iii) compared with the CTI comprising component (a), (b), (c) but composition not comprising (d), the phase ratio creepage tracking index (CTI) of the corresponding composition comprising (a), (b), (c) and (d) is identical or larger;And wherein, percetage by weight is the gross weight based on composition.Also disclose the composition and the product from it prepared by this method. |
